Termine, die von Cdohtml.dll dargestellt werden sind falsch, um eine Stunde während Oktober 2004 für die Zeitzone "GFT" in Exchange 2000 Server oder Exchange Server 2003

SPRACHE AUSWÄHLEN SPRACHE AUSWÄHLEN
Artikel-ID: 839316 - Produkte anzeigen, auf die sich dieser Artikel bezieht
Alles erweitern | Alles schließen

Auf dieser Seite

Problembeschreibung

Wenn Sie Outlook Web Access (OWA) in Microsoft Exchange 2000 Server, verwenden um einen Termin zu erstellen, die während Oktober 2004 in der Talinn "(GMT+02:00) Helsinki, Riga, geplant" Zeitzone, wenn der Termin mit der Collaboration Data Objects (CDO) Rendering-Bibliothek (Cdohtml.dll) gerendert wird ist der Termin eine Stunde falsch. Dieses Problem tritt auf Servern, auf denen ausgeführt wird September 2003 Exchange 2000 Server Post-Service Pack 3 Rollup (Build 6.0.6487.1).

Lösung

Exchange Server 2003

Informationen zu Service Packs

Installieren Sie das neueste Servicepack für Microsoft Exchange Server 2003, um dieses Problem zu beheben. Weitere Informationen finden Sie im folgenden Artikel der Microsoft Knowledge Base:
836993Beziehen des neuesten Service Packs für Exchange Server 2003

Exchange Server 2000

Hotfix-Informationen

Um dieses Problem zu beheben, besorgen vom August 2004 Rollup für Exchange 2000 Server nach Service Pack 3-Update.

Weitere Informationen finden Sie die folgende KB-Artikelnummer:
870540Verfügbarkeit von August 2004 Rollup für Exchange 2000 Server nach Service Pack 3-Update

Voraussetzungen

Aufgrund von Dateiabhängigkeiten erfordert dieses Update Exchange 2000 Server Service Pack 3 (SP3). Weitere Informationen finden Sie die Artikel der Microsoft Knowledge Base:
301378So erhalten Sie die neuesten Exchange 2000 Server Service Pack

Dateiinformationen

Die englische Version dieses Hotfixes weist die in der nachstehenden Tabelle aufgelisteten Dateiattribute (oder höher) auf. Die Datums- und Uhrzeitangaben für diese Dateien werden in Coordinated Universal Time () angegeben. Wenn Sie sich die Dateiinformationen ansehen, werden diese Angaben in die lokale Zeit konvertiert. Um die Differenz zwischen UTC und der Ortszeit zu ermitteln verwenden Sie die Registerkarte Zeitzone des Tools ? Datum und Uhrzeit in der Systemsteuerung.
    Date         Time   Version            Size    File name
   --------------------------------------------------------------
   22-Apr-2004  03:54  6.0.6587.0        716,800  Cdo.dll          
   22-Apr-2004  03:45  6.0.6587.0        561,152  Cdohtml.dll           
				

Status

Microsoft hat bestätigt, dass dies ein Problem in Microsoft Exchange 2000 Server Service Pack 3 ist.
Dieses Problem wurde erstmals im Microsoft Exchange Server 2003 Service Pack 2.

Weitere Informationen

Die Talinn "(GMT+02:00) Helsinki, Riga," Zeitzone muss festgelegt werden, in der Systemsteuerung und in den OWA-Optionen. Weitere Informationen dazu, wie einen Termin Rendern unter Verwendung von Cdohtml.dll finden Sie die folgende KB-Artikelnummer:
181483Wie Sie einen Kalender an eine ASP-Seite mit CDO Rendern
Die folgenden Daten ist ein Auszug aus dem Code, der im Artikel 181483 verwendet wird. The code was modified to use the "(GMT+02:00) Helsinki, Riga, Talinn" time zone:
'CONSTANTS FOR THE CONTAINER RENDERER 'Time Zone Constants for the US 
CONST CdoDefaultFolderCalendar = 0 
CONST CdoTmzEastern = 10 
CONST CdoTmzCentral = 11 
CONST CdoTmzMountain = 12 
CONST CdoTmzPacific = 13 
CONST CdoTmzAthens = 7 ' Contains "(GMT+02:00) Helsinki, Riga, Talinn"
CONST CdoTmzEasternEurope = 5 
CONST CdoTmzBerlin = 4 
CONST CdoTmzMoscow = 51 
CONST CdoTmzHongKong = 21 
CONST CdoTmzGMT = 0 
'CONTAINER CONSTANT 
CONST CdoClassContainerRenderer = 3 

strProfileInfo = "MyServer" & vbLf & "MyAccount" 
Set objSession = Server.CreateObject("MAPI.Session") objSession.Logon "", "", False, True, 0, True, strProfileInfo 
objSession.SetOption "calendarstore", "outlook" 
Set objRenderApp = Server.CreateObject("AMHTML.application") 
Set objCRenderer = objRenderApp.CreateRenderer(CdoClassContainerRenderer) 
ObjCRenderer.TimeZone = CdoTmzAthens
objCRenderer.DataSource = objSession.GetDefaultFolder(CdoDefaultFolderCalendar).Messages 
Set objView = ObjCRenderer.Views("Daily Calendar") objCRenderer.CurrentView = objView 
objView.RenderAppointments now, Response
 
Hinweis dieses Problem auch für Termine, die tritt mithilfe von CDO erstellt und dann mit Outlook, wenn die Zeitzone "CdoTmzAthens" explizit im Code festgelegt wird angezeigt.

Eigenschaften

Artikel-ID: 839316 - Geändert am: Donnerstag, 25. Oktober 2007 - Version: 3.4
Die Informationen in diesem Artikel beziehen sich auf:
  • Microsoft Exchange Server 2003 Standard Edition
  • Microsoft Exchange Server 2003 Enterprise Edition
  • Microsoft Exchange 2000 Server Standard Edition
Keywords: 
kbmt kbqfe kbhotfixserver kbfix kbexchange2000presp4fix kbbug KB839316 KbMtde
Maschinell übersetzter Artikel
Wichtig: Dieser Artikel wurde maschinell und nicht von einem Menschen übersetzt. Die Microsoft Knowledge Base ist sehr umfangreich und ihre Inhalte werden ständig ergänzt beziehungsweise überarbeitet. Um Ihnen dennoch alle Inhalte auf Deutsch anbieten zu können, werden viele Artikel nicht von Menschen, sondern von Übersetzungsprogrammen übersetzt, die kontinuierlich optimiert werden. Doch noch sind maschinell übersetzte Texte in der Regel nicht perfekt, insbesondere hinsichtlich Grammatik und des Einsatzes von Fremdwörtern sowie Fachbegriffen. Microsoft übernimmt keine Gewähr für die sprachliche Qualität oder die technische Richtigkeit der Übersetzungen und ist nicht für Probleme haftbar, die direkt oder indirekt durch Übersetzungsfehler oder die Verwendung der übersetzten Inhalte durch Kunden entstehen könnten.
Den englischen Originalartikel können Sie über folgenden Link abrufen: 839316
Microsoft stellt Ihnen die in der Knowledge Base angebotenen Artikel und Informationen als Service-Leistung zur Verfügung. Microsoft übernimmt keinerlei Gewährleistung dafür, dass die angebotenen Artikel und Informationen auch in Ihrer Einsatzumgebung die erwünschten Ergebnisse erzielen. Die Entscheidung darüber, ob und in welcher Form Sie die angebotenen Artikel und Informationen nutzen, liegt daher allein bei Ihnen. Mit Ausnahme der gesetzlichen Haftung für Vorsatz ist jede Haftung von Microsoft im Zusammenhang mit Ihrer Nutzung dieser Artikel oder Informationen ausgeschlossen.

Ihr Feedback an uns

 

Contact us for more help

Contact us for more help
Connect with Answer Desk for expert help.
Get more support from smallbusiness.support.microsoft.com